Robert Parker's Wine Advocate
Disgorged in November 2019, the latest release of Selosse's NV Blanc de Blancs Grand Cru V. O. (Version Originale) is still quite tight-knit, unwinding in the glass with a complex bouquet of green orchard fruit, dried apple, honeycomb, walnuts and subtle hints of yellow chartreuse. Full-bodied, deep and fleshy, it's tensile and precise, with real cut and mineral grip, complemented by an elegant pinpoint mousse and concluding with a long and sapid finish. I'm looking forward to revisiting it with a year or two on cork. As readers will remember, this cuvée is a blend of three vintages (2013, 2012 and 2011 in this case) from the higher-altitude, chalkier parts of Avize, Cramant and Oger, where yields are naturally around a third lower than in the parcels that produce Initial.
